University of British Columbia Types Of Awards for International Students in Canada

UBC and the University’s donors provide a range of financial support to reward your academic and extracurricular achievements and meet your financial needs, including:

  • Scholarships -awards are merit-based awards primarily based on academic achievement. Other merits such as community involvement or athletic achievements may also be considered.
  • Bursaries – awards are assessed based on unmet financial needs. Student awards based solely or partially on financial need are not shown on a student’s transcript.
  • Fellowships – awards are given at the start of the academic year to a graduate student primarily based on academic achievement, research ability, or research potential.
  • Medals – awards are non-monetary awards given to a graduating student at the conclusion of an academic year, based primarily on academic achievement.
  • Prizes – awards are given to students at the end of the academic session to recognize performance in a particular course, research performance, or publication record.

2. International Major Entrance Scholarship

This type of award is awarded to exceptional international students entering undergraduate programs at UBC. You will be considered for this scholarship shortly after receiving an admission offer to UBC. Scholarship decisions are made between mid-March to the end of April each year.

Students receive their IMES when they enter their first year at UBC, and the scholarships are renewable for up to three additional years of study. The number and level of these scholarships awarded each year vary, depending on available funding.

Eligibility

To be considered for the IMES, you must:

  • Be new to UBC, entering directly from secondary school.
  • Be an international student studying at UBC on a Canadian study permit (student visa). (Changes to your citizenship status will affect your IMES eligibility.)
  • Demonstrate exceptional academic achievement, intellectual promise, and impressive extracurricular and community involvement.
  • Not being nominated for a need-and-merit-based International Scholars award.

3. Outstanding International Student Award

The Outstanding International Student (OIS) Award is a one-time, merit-based entrance scholarship awarded to qualified students when they are offered admission to UBC. 

You will be considered for this scholarship shortly after receiving an admission offer to UBC. Scholarship decisions are made between mid-March to the end of April each year.

Students selected for this award show academic strength and involvement outside the classroom. 

Eligibility

To be considered for an OIS Award, you must:

  • Be new to UBC and enter secondary school or post-secondary (university or college).
  • Be an international student studying at UBC on a Canadian study permit (student visa). (Changes to your citizenship status will affect your scholarship eligibility.)
  • Demonstrate outstanding academic achievement and strong extracurricular involvement.
  • Not being nominated for a need-and-merit-based International Scholars award.
